From 615be09a2630363070acefd2b47f5745c74a3813 Mon Sep 17 00:00:00 2001 From: Stijn Buys Date: Sat, 4 Oct 2025 22:10:28 +0200 Subject: Initial commit. --- siril-cli-extractHaOIII | 105 ++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 105 insertions(+) create mode 100755 siril-cli-extractHaOIII (limited to 'siril-cli-extractHaOIII') diff --git a/siril-cli-extractHaOIII b/siril-cli-extractHaOIII new file mode 100755 index 0000000..a370455 --- /dev/null +++ b/siril-cli-extractHaOIII @@ -0,0 +1,105 @@ +#!/bin/sh + +# Shell script to extra Ha and OIII data from smallband images + +# ------------------------------------------------------------------ +# CONFIGURATION + +# Directory names +LIGHTDIR=Light +FLATDIR=Flat +DARKDIR=Dark +BIASDIR=Bias +MASTERDIR=Master +CALIBRATEDDIR=Calibrated +PROCESSDIR=Process + +# Output file names +MASTERDARK=master_dark +MASTERBIAS=master_bias +MASTERFLAT=master_flat + +# Framing style +# --framing=[cog|max|min] +OPT_FRAMING=min + +# ------------------------------------------------------------------ +# COMMAND LINE OPTIONS + +while [ ! -z "$1" ]; do + + case "$1" in + -f | --framing) + shift + OPT_FRAMING=$1 + echo "Framing ${OPT_FRAMING}" + shift + ;; + *) + echo "Invalid option $1" + exit 1; + ;; + esac +done + +# ------------------------------------------------------------------ +# SAFETY CHECK + +if [ ! -d "${PROCESSDIR}" ]; then + echo "${PROCESSDIR} directory does not exist!" + exit 1 +fi + +# ------------------------------------------------------------------ +# EXTRACT Ha AND OIII + + +# ------------------------------------------------------------------ +# REGISTER LIGHTS + +echo "------------------------------------------------------------------" +echo "Extracting Ha and OIII" +#notify-send "${NOTIFICATIONTITLE}" "Extracting Ha and OIII" + +siril-cli -d . -s - <